2021 Xbox Gamescom Presentation Stream Announced

By Ryan EasbyAugust 9, 2021

Microsoft has announced that their 2021 Xbox Gamescom Presentation stream will be airing live on August 24th at 10:00 am PT/6:00 PM BST/7:00 PM CEST. 

Microsoft has also announced that the stream will be hosted by Parris Lilly and Kate Yeager. They’ve teased that viewers will get to see more information about Xbox’s biggest exclusive games lineup ever. Normally, Gamescom would take place in Cologne, Germany. But thanks to the onslaught of the Covid-19 Pandemic, the decision has been taken to make Gamescom a fully virtual event this year.

In addition to the Microsoft stream, the official opening night of Gamescom will be live on August 25th at 11:00 AM PT/7 PM BST/8:00 PM CEST, hosted by Geoff Keighley.

As we have previously reported, it is expected that the Firaxis XCOM-like Marvel Game will be announced at this year’s Gamescom.
